It is essential to select the best fuel for your bio-ethanol fireplace. Always ensure that you're using the correct fuel for your burner and ensure that it is regularly topped with fresh ethanol fuel. To avoid damaging your fireplace, do not add water to the tank, or try to blow it out using a blower. This could result in serious injuries.

To ensure that you are able to extinguish your bio ethanol fire ensure that you allow at least 20 minutes after a flame is no longer visible. After that, you can close the lid of the burner using the included damper tool in a swift, yet gentle manner. This will deprive the fuel of oxygen and extinguish the flame. It is not recommended to use water or blow out the flame because it could damage your fireplace.

Use with caution

Ethanol fireplaces are a secure and simple way to create a warm focal point to your home without the necessity of an chimney or flue system. They make use of bioethanol, an inert liquid that burns effectively and produces less carbon dioxide than other forms of fuel. The fireplace doesn't produce smoke, making it ideal for those who are sensitive to allergens.

Like all devices that produce fire Ethanol fireplaces can be risky if not used in a safe manner. This is particularly the case when it comes to time to install, refuel and light the flames. The primary safety concern is making sure that only the right amount of fuel is used. If you use more fuel than the recommended amount, the fire may sputter and ignite other objects.

It's also important to stay in a safe distance from the flame when it's burning. It is essential to put the fireplace in a place which is well ventilated. It is also recommended to keep pets and children away from the fire. Additionally, it's a good idea to close the door when the fireplace is lit and to never put ornaments or other items that are flammable on the fireplace's top at any time.

Moreover, it's essential to keep a class B fire extinguisher near the fireplace in case of an emergency. It's recommended to adhere to the guidelines of the manufacturer for placing the fireplace and refuelling. For instance, some ethanol fireplaces require that they be kept within certain distances of clearance from combustible objects. Certain ethanol fireplaces can only be allowed to operate in large rooms that have adequate ventilation.

When purchasing an ethanol fireplace, stick to one that is UL-certified. This certification ensures that the product has passed all safety standards and has been thoroughly tested. A brand that has an extension of warranty gives you peace of mind in the event of a malfunctioning product.

A bioethanol fireplace that is UL-certified is equipped with an stainless steel burner box that is filled with biofuel and set alight. You can expect to get about 3.5 hours of heat from 1 Liter of fuel.
